I was scrutinising the charges for a group dinner today at Atelier by Sofitel Sydney, and I noticed that the Credit Card surcharge was applied to the total amount before discount rather then after it. This is despite the receipt listing the discount before the credit card surcharge.

EG receipt says -
  • Food $100
  • Food $100
  • Drink $20
  • Drink $20
  • AccorPlus discount -$50
  • CC Surcharge (1.4%) $3.36
The surcharge only calculates correctly if I don't take into account the discount. Therefore meaning I've overpaid by a couple of dollars.

Now it's not a lot, so probably not worth contesting it with the restaurant: especially since I'd need to produce a spreadsheet to explain it properly. But still something worth looking out for if you have a large meal.

It's an annoying practice that I've noticed at various places from time to time.

Be grateful the cc surcharge is only 1.4%. Hilton recently jacked their cc surcharge (same surcharge across all cards) up from 1.5% to 2%. Personally I think that's a rort, cause are they saying their cost of accepting Mastercard/Visa is the same as Amex at 2%. I highly doubt their cost is 2% especially when many smaller businesses are typically charging 1-1.5% for Mastercard/Visa, and 1.5-2% for Amex (and up to 3%). Wonder how long before this comes to the attention of the ACCC, as the flat 2% seems to fall foul of the the ACCC's rules when calculating a surcharge (when a business wants to set the same surcharge for all payment types)

I'm well aware of there being a credit card surcharge in Australia and quite accustomed to it.

The issue is they've applied the surcharge to an amount that is more then what I've paid.
In my example above, the surcharge was calculated on $240. But my out of pocket for this due to the Accor Plus discount is $190. They haven't incurred any card payment fees on the $50 that was covered by my Accor Plus membership, but they've passed it onto me.

The way I see it is, with accor plus membership year is for 12 mths from the month of joining and the status year is in a calendar year.
So as example if you join Sept 22 as silver you are silver till Sept 23, if from start of 23 you earn enough status for gold you go to gold as soon as status is reached (might be June) and providing you keep renewing you maintain gold for the next full calendar year (24) and continuing up to end of membership year Sept 25.
I reached Platinum in 20, there was covid extension for 12months so was awarded platinum status for 22 which kept me platinum until renewal date of Sept 23 without earning platinum status in 22 and dropped back to gold in Sept 23.
